därom tvista de lärde
Swedish
Etymology
Literally, "thereof the learned dispute."
Phrase
- (idiomatic, often ironic) that is a point of contention among experts

Usage notes
- By contemporary standards, the expression contains archaic lexical and grammatical forms, but is commonly used as a fossilized set phrase.
